为什么Resharper无法识别单元测试中的引用项目

时间:2014-05-07 13:47:37

标签: c# resharper

我在单元测试项目课程中遇到了Resharper这个问题。

它无法识别我引用的主项目(及其所有对象)争论:

  

无法解析符号“[Project Namespace]”
  代码不需要使用指令,可以安全地删除它

Resharper problem

我可以在选项中禁用此功能,因为它在一个普通项目中运行良好,这个问题只发生在我的单元测试项目中,据我所见。

1 个答案:

答案 0 :(得分:5)

这通常表示ReSharper缓存过时或与解决方案脱节。我使用7.x版本的ReSharper经历了很多,而且我还没有用8.x来体验它,所以它可能是他们修复过的错误。

无论如何,要修复它,请转到环境和常规下的ReSharper选项,并在底部附近找到缓存设置:

ReSharper cache settings

单击“清除缓存”按钮,然后重新加载解决方案。现在应该解决问题。